Octopus

Probing the sand with its long tentacles often costs an octopus part of an arm should it happen to choose a hole with an eel or large crab at the bottom. Fortunately, they evolved the ability to regenerate the lost portion and continue to function quite well until the missing portion is regrown. We see many octopus with multiple tentacles in various stages of regrowth.
